Anode behaviour of silumin AK8 modified by antimony in the medium of NaCl electrolyte

Description

Anode behaviour of AK8 alloy alloyed by antimony in the medium of NaCl electrolyte of 0.03, 0.3, 3.0 % mass concentration has been studied by means of potentiostatic method. Corrosion electrochemical characteristics of alloys with antimony content 0.01, 0.05, 0.1% mass have been revealed. It has been shown that lowest corrosion rate has AK8 alloy with antimony content of 0.01-0.05% mass in the medium of NaCl electrolyte of 0.03% mass concentration.
